Job Context:
∎ The role: Based in Teknaf, The scope of the coordinator position is to ensure child protection mechanism strengthening through the establishment of PSS activities for children and youth, youth engagement and community based group empowerment and provision of specialised case management (CM) services for children at risk of and survivors of violence and abuse. Communication with community and case management are the core components of the program, including awareness raising activities (sessions, broad cast), life skills, advocacy activities to promote CPIE standards and providing case management services to vulnerable children.

∎ Business : Founded 80 years ago, Plan International is one of the oldest and largest children`s development organisations in the world. We work in 52 countries across Africa, Asia and the Americas to promote child rights and lift millions of children out of poverty. In 2015, Plan International worked with 100 million children in 85,282 communities. Plan International is independent, with no religious, political or governmental affiliations but having a vision of a world in which all children realize their full potential in societies that respect people`s rights and dignity.
Plan International has been operating in Bangladesh since 1994. Plan International seeks to ensure the rights of children to education, health, safe water and sanitation, protection, youth social and economic empowerment and climate change, environmental degradation and natural or man-made disaster hazards throughout the country.
